PC Technical question about quest system and prefabs

Hi guys, me and my friends ask ourselves if a claimed prefab building can get reset back to it's original state if someone starts a quest, that could be in this claimed building.

So does anyone have any informations about this? Experiences?

Thanks for answering,

Darehitorimo

 
The presence of a sleeping bag or a landclaim block should prevent the quest from being started.

If you are unsure, you can claim a POI where no quests take place. The Ranger Station is very popular. Until I built my own base I also had my temporary base in a Ranger Station.

In a co-op game one simple way is to just not to start the quest if it is in your own building.

On open servers, well, there is an additional risk in A17.4 because a bug seems to make bedrolls forget the player connection upon game restart and you obviously can't depend on the restraint of other players.

 
The internal command that gets run to reset a POI checks for the presence of an LCB, and will not reset it if one exists.

However, LCB's are buggy as hell, and aren't always active like they should be.

As a general rule, you shouldn't be using POI's as bases.
